📌 ABOUT ALPACA HEALTH
Alpaca Health helps clinicians become entrepreneurs, starting in autism care. We give BCBAs the software, payer contracting, and back-office muscle to launch and scale their own practices, so power in healthcare shifts back to the people actually giving the care.
We have raised over $14M from investors like Core Innovation Capital, Adverb Ventures, and South Park Commons. We serve hundreds of families and are growing 30% month over month.

🎯 THE ROLE
We are hiring a Community Manager to build and run the Herd, Alpaca's family and ambassador community. You are the person who makes families feel like they belong to something, not just a service, and who turns that genuine connection into our most trusted growth engine: families telling other families.
It takes a village, and you are the one building it. You will own the ambassador program end to end, grow the community, and be the voice of our families inside the company. This is a role for someone who leads with heart and has the creativity to make belonging feel special. A members-only family retreat, a private podcast for parents, a recognition program that makes an ambassador genuinely proud: you will dream these up and build them, while keeping everything feeling real, never like a referral funnel.
🚧 WHAT YOU'LL DO
Own the Herd
Build and run the ambassador program end to end: recruitment, onboarding, incentives, points, recognition, and swag families are proud to wear
Design the whole experience so it feels human and genuine, never transactional
Grow the Community
Create the online spaces, recurring touchpoints, and (with our events team) the gatherings that keep families connected
Give ambassadors what they need to host, share, and welcome new families, and make it easy and joyful
Turn Connection Into Referrals
Build the systems that make it natural and rewarding for happy families to bring in the next one
Track ambassador growth, engagement, and the referrals the community drives
Be the Voice of the Family
Bring what you hear in the community back to brand, product, and leadership
Fight for the family experience across the company
🌟 WHAT SUCCESS LOOKS LIKE
In 90 days: The ambassador program has clear onboarding, incentives, and recognition, the first cohort of ambassadors is genuinely engaged, and the community has a home (online space plus a regular rhythm of touchpoints).
In a year: A growing, self-sustaining community that families are proud to belong to, and a measurable, meaningful share of new families arriving through the Herd.
